How to fill out the Final Inspection Checklist online

The Final Inspection Checklist is an essential document for obtaining a certificate of occupancy. This guide provides step-by-step instructions for filling out the checklist online, ensuring you complete it accurately and efficiently.

Follow the steps to complete the Final Inspection Checklist online.

  1. Click the ‘Get Form’ button to download the Final Inspection Checklist and open it in the editor.
  2. Indicate the reason for the certificate by selecting one of the options provided: Addition, New Construction, or Change of Use. Make sure to provide the associated permit number and date finalized for clarity.
  3. Enter the proposed date of occupancy and job address, including the zip code to ensure correct identification of the location.
  4. Fill in the legal owner's name and their street address along with the city, state, and zip code. This identifies the property owner responsible for the application.
  5. Provide the legal name and address of the permit holder, ensuring their contact details are accurate.
  6. Indicate the building uses at the time of final occupancy from the options provided: Office, Retail, Apartment, etc. Include all relevant types to give a full picture.
  7. Select the construction type. This may include options like V-A, III-B, or other specified types, depending on the building's construction standards.
  8. Specify the sprinkler type as either Non-Sprink or Fully Sprinkled, providing essential safety information about the building.
  9. List all parking spaces provided, including standard, compact, van accessible, and freight loading stalls, ensuring all requirements are met.
  10. Include a detailed description of the work done on the property. This section is crucial for a comprehensive understanding of what the final inspection covers.
  11. Print the applicant's name, full address, and provide a signature. Make sure the contact information includes phone and fax numbers.
  12. Once all sections are completed, review the form for accuracy. Save your changes, download a copy for your records, or print the form to submit it as needed.

The primary purpose of a final inspection is to ensure that a property is safe, compliant, and ready for occupancy. This crucial step verifies that all construction work follows legal and quality standards. Using a Final Inspection Checklist not only helps in confirming that every area is inspected but also guarantees that any outstanding issues are addressed before moving forward.

A final inspection typically includes a comprehensive assessment of structural elements, electrical systems, plumbing, and compliance with local building codes. Inspectors will go over the completed work to ensure that it matches the approved plans and is safe for occupancy. Having a Final Inspection Checklist handy can streamline this process, helping you capture all necessary elements for review.

The main difference between an inspection and a final inspection lies in their timing and purpose. A typical inspection occurs during the construction phase, while the final inspection takes place once the project nears completion. The Final Inspection Checklist is particularly important for the final inspection, as it helps confirm that all work is finished and compliant with regulations.

In the garment industry, FRI stands for Final Random Inspection. This is a quality control method used to evaluate a batch of products before shipment. FRI aims to minimize defects by assessing samples against a Final Inspection Checklist to ensure quality standards are met. This method is crucial for maintaining customer satisfaction and brand reputation.
